Home improvement as a hobby:
I’ve known people who have always wanted to try on different paint colors and furniture to see what fits very well in their space. Redecoration is some they do as a side hustle or as a hobby, purely for the joy of it. Increased home value is one of the obvious benefits of home improvement as a hobby. When a person resells or rents their home, they know the value of the work done, thus charging accordingly. This is a profit as the person would have saved some money on hiring contractors and similar professionals and learns by them. This way, this experience also serves as a learning experience for the doer.
